山东招远灵雀山金矿床铅、硫同位素地球化学特征

Lead and sulfur isotope geochemical characteristics of the Lingqueshsn gold deposit in Zhaoyuan,Shangdong Province

【摘要】 研究表明灵雀山金矿硫同位素组成为:3δ4S值为6.6‰~10.4‰,平均值为7.9‰。矿石铅同位素组成为:206Pb/204Pb为17.114~17.774,平均17.467;207Pb/204Pb为15.451~15.566,平均15.508;208Pb/204Pb为36.917~38.737,平均37.870。与其赋矿围岩的同位素组成不同。这说明该矿床的成矿物质可能部分来自幔源,具有与招掖金矿带其它金矿类似的特征。

【Abstract】 Sulfur isotope analyses show that σ34s values of pyrites vary in the range of 6.6‰ 10.4‰,with an average of 7.9‰.Pb isotope analyses show that 206Pb/204Pb,207Pb/204Pb and 208Pb/204Pb rations of the ore lend are 17.11417.774,15.45115.566,36.91738.737,and with an average of 17.467,15.508 and 37.870 respectively,which are significantly different from the data of granites.The research results show that oreforming materials of the Lingqueshan gold Deposit might have partly derived from the mantle,and the geochemial characteristics are similar to the Zhao-Ye gold zone one.
